Variations

  • Honey Lavender: Replace part of the powdered sugar with honey for a softer sweetness.
  • Coconut Crust: Substitute graham crackers with crushed vanilla cookies or coconut cookies.
  • No-Gelatin Option: Use whipped cream folded into the filling for a softer, mousse-like texture.
  • Extra Citrus: Add a touch of orange zest for added brightness.
  • Berry Topping: Top with fresh blueberries or raspberries for color and flavor contrast.

Storage/Reheating

Store the tart covered in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. Keep chilled to maintain the firm texture.

For longer storage, freeze the tart tightly wrapped for up to 1 month. Thaw in the refrigerator before serving.

Reheating is not recommended. Serve chilled for best flavor and texture.

FAQs

What does lavender taste like in desserts?

Lavender adds a subtle floral note that enhances citrus flavors without overpowering them when used in moderation.

Can I skip the gelatin?

Yes, but the tart will be softer and more mousse-like rather than firmly set.

How do I prevent the lavender flavor from becoming too strong?

Use culinary lavender and steep for no longer than 15 minutes to avoid bitterness.

Can I use bottled lemon juice?

Fresh lemon juice provides the brightest flavor, but bottled can be used if necessary.

How do I know when the tart is fully set?

The center should feel firm to the touch and hold its shape when sliced.

Can I make this tart ahead of time?

Yes, it’s ideal for preparing a day in advance.

Is this tart overly sweet?

It has a balanced sweetness with noticeable citrus tang.

Can I make it gluten-free?

Yes, use gluten-free cookies or graham-style crumbs for the crust.

Why is my filling runny?

The gelatin may not have been fully dissolved or the tart may need more chilling time.

Can I use a different crust?

Yes, crushed shortbread cookies or digestive biscuits also work well.

Ingredients

  • 1 1/2 cups graham cracker crumbs
  • 6 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ted
  • 2 tablespoons granulated sugar
  • 8 ounces cream cheese, softened
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 1/3 cup fresh lemon juice
  • 1 tablespoon lemon zest
  • 1 teaspoon dried culinary lavender
  • 1/2 cup powdered sugar
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 tablespoon unflavored gelatin
  • 3 tablespoons cold water (for blooming gelatin)

Instructions

  1. In a mixing bowl, combine graham cracker crumbs, melted butter, and granulated sugar. Stir until the mixture resembles wet sand.
  2. Press the crumb mixture firmly into the bottom and up the sides of a 9-inch tart pan. Refrigerate for at least 30 minutes to set.
  3. In a small saucepan, gently warm the heavy cream and dried culinary lavender. Remove from heat and let steep for 10–15 minutes. Strain to remove lavender buds and allow to cool slightly.
  4. In a large bowl, beat the cream cheese and powdered sugar until smooth and creamy.
  5. Add lemon juice, lemon zest, and vanilla extract. Mix until fully combined.
  6. Sprinkle gelatin over cold water and let bloom for 5 minutes. Gently heat until fully dissolved but not boiling.
  7. Stir the dissolved gelatin and infused cream into the cream cheese mixture until smooth.
  8. Pour the filling into the chilled crust and smooth the top.
  9. Refrigerate for at least 4 hours, or until fully set.
  10. Garnish with lemon zest or a light dusting of powdered sugar before serving, if desired.

Notes

  • Use culinary-grade lavender and do not steep longer than 15 minutes to avoid bitterness.
  • Ensure gelatin is fully dissolved to prevent a runny filling.
  • Chill thoroughly before slicing for clean cuts.
  • Store covered in the refrigerator for up to 4 days.
  • Freeze tightly wrapped for up to 1 month and thaw in the refrigerator before serving.
